I applied via Referral and was interviewed in Mar 2024. There were 3 interview rounds.

Round 1 - Coding Test 

It was Machine test, i had to make a project and connect it to Database and submit details in database table from form.

Round 2 - Technical

Interview Preparation Tips

Interview preparation tips for other job seekers - This interview was a technical one. There was a two round, Written and practical. Both was technical. In first round (Written) interviewer test my basic knowledge of SQL queries. In second round (Practical) interviewer assign me a machine test, and told me to make a simple master form and report, also to create a table in database as per the columns used to store the date from forms... It lasted for about 1 hour. The interviewer wanted to test both my theoretical and practical knowledge. Luckily I was able to answer most of the questions correctly and complete my machine test on time. Interview was a easy. They asked me a questions as per my experience. You need to stay clam and should apply presence of mind. Make your resume properly. Fill all required information .
